    Abstract
    The purpose of this research are to study the effect of sugarcane bagasse powder concentration, hydrolysis temperature and time on the %yield of glucose produced and the level of glucose by recycle vinasse process. glucose by the level of glucose from recycling vinasse as the raw material. Raw sugarcane bagasse as primary material was obtained from sugarcane juice shop. Observed variabels were concentration of sugarcane bagasse in aquadest, hydrolysis time and temperature. Sugarcane bagasse is powdered by blender and then mixed with aquadest (2,94; 3,85; 4,76%) and hydrolized in the hydrolysis tank. The hydrolysis process occurs at time (1, 1,5 and 2 hours) and temperature 135, 150 and 165°C. And then, the hydrolysis product is tested for its glucose, lignin and cellulose composition. After that, the product is fermented in order to produce bioethanol. Result shows that % yield of glucose increases as the escalation of sugarcane bagasse powder concentration, hydrolysis time and temperature. But, % yield of glucose increases from 1 until 1,5 hour of hydrolysis time and then decreases from 1,5 to 2 hour of hydrolysis time. The highest %yield of glucose obtained at concentration 2,94%, 165 °C and 2 hours of hydrolysis time. Beside that, lignin and cellulose level fluctuated as the increasing of hydrolysis temperature. This could be caused of the non-uniform composition of the raw materials.
